Gold prices in Pakistan witnessed a slight decrease on Wednesday following a massive increase on Tuesday, echoing downward trends in the international market.
In the local market, the price per tola declined by Rs600, reaching Rs356,200. According to data from the All-Pakistan Gems and Jewelers Sarafa Association (APGJSA), the price of 10 grams of gold also fell by Rs514, settling at Rs305,384.
This follows Tuesday’s increase, when gold per tola gained Rs6,600, reaching Rs356,800.
On the global front, gold prices dropped as well, with the international rate hitting $3,342 per ounce—including a $20 premium—marking a $6 decrease.
Meanwhile, silver prices also decreased by Rs18, settling at Rs3,816 per tola.
